Output 21fdd6222ecdc7f8d3ebbe1e698e41d61c872a03b6f98b6e21bff6e59d98eda1:7

value
412019362
script pubkey
OP_0 OP_PUSHBYTES_20 3f965fa93737d38b13b4fddc5e4e24a82d60c88c
address
bc1q87t9l2fhxlfckya5lhw9un3y4qkkpjyvz2j0j3
transaction
21fdd6222ecdc7f8d3ebbe1e698e41d61c872a03b6f98b6e21bff6e59d98eda1
spent
true